Ordinals
beta
Address bc1qphujrwdjwmh6r546zwvhu7pqmmy2uqjm4vngr3
sat balance
834665
outputs
3bfabe153c0e1edc7880a12e89f297367322ad52fe81232e9a2a74ee6fbdbc70:34